《蜘蛛池程下载》是一款探索网络爬虫技术的工具,它提供了丰富的爬虫教程和实战案例,帮助用户快速掌握网络爬虫的核心技术和应用。该工具支持多种编程语言,包括Python、Java等,并提供了丰富的API接口和爬虫脚本,方便用户进行二次开发和自定义。蜘蛛池官网还提供了丰富的资源和技术支持,帮助用户更好地掌握网络爬虫技术,实现数据获取和数据分析的自动化。通过该工具,用户可以轻松实现数据抓取、网站监控、竞品分析等功能,为企业的数据分析和决策提供支持。
在数字化时代,网络爬虫技术已经成为数据收集与分析的重要工具,而“蜘蛛池程下载”这一关键词,正是网络爬虫技术领域中一个颇具特色的概念,本文将深入探讨蜘蛛池程下载的概念、原理、应用以及相关的法律与伦理问题,为读者揭示这一技术的神秘面纱。
一、蜘蛛池程下载的概念
蜘蛛池程下载,简而言之,是指通过网络爬虫技术,在特定的网络环境中,对多个网页进行并发抓取的过程,这一过程通常涉及多个爬虫程序(即“蜘蛛”)的协同工作,以实现对目标网站数据的全面、高效采集。
在网络爬虫技术中,蜘蛛池程下载的核心优势在于其高效的并发抓取能力,通过同时运行多个爬虫程序,可以显著提高数据收集的速度和效率,这对于需要处理大规模数据的应用场景尤为重要。
二、蜘蛛池程下载的原理
蜘蛛池程下载的实现,主要依赖于以下几个关键技术:
1、并发控制:为了实现高效的并发抓取,需要设计合理的并发控制策略,这包括分配任务给不同的爬虫程序、协调它们的工作节奏以及处理可能出现的网络延迟等问题。
2、网页解析:在抓取到网页后,需要对网页内容进行解析和提取,这通常使用HTML解析库(如Python的BeautifulSoup)来完成,通过解析网页的HTML结构,可以提取出所需的数据信息。
3、数据存储:抓取到的数据需要被存储起来以供后续分析使用,这通常涉及数据库设计、数据格式转换以及数据备份等任务。
4、反爬虫机制:为了防止被目标网站封禁IP地址或封禁账号,需要设计有效的反爬虫机制,这包括模拟用户行为、设置随机请求头以及使用代理IP等策略。
三、蜘蛛池程下载的应用场景
1、搜索引擎优化:通过抓取并分析竞争对手的网页内容,可以了解其在搜索引擎中的排名情况,从而优化自身的SEO策略。
2、电商数据分析:可以抓取电商网站上的商品信息、价格数据等,为商家提供市场分析和决策支持。
3、新闻报道与舆情监测:通过抓取新闻网站和社交媒体上的信息,可以实时监测舆论动态,为政府和企业提供决策参考。
4、学术研究与数据分析:在学术研究中,经常需要收集大量的数据进行分析,使用网络爬虫技术可以高效地获取所需数据,提高研究效率。
四、法律与伦理问题
尽管网络爬虫技术在许多领域具有广泛的应用价值,但其使用也面临着法律和伦理的挑战,以下是一些需要注意的问题:
1、版权问题:在抓取网页内容时,需要尊重网页作者的版权,未经授权擅自抓取并传播他人内容可能构成侵权行为,在使用网络爬虫技术时,应确保遵守相关法律法规和网站的使用条款。
2、隐私保护:在抓取过程中可能会涉及到用户的个人隐私信息(如姓名、地址、电话号码等),需要严格遵守隐私保护法规(如GDPR),并确保在收集、存储和使用这些信息时采取适当的安全措施。
3、反爬虫机制:为了维护网站的正常运行和用户体验,许多网站都设置了反爬虫机制,过度频繁的抓取行为可能会导致IP被封禁或账号被限制访问,在使用网络爬虫技术时,需要遵守网站的访问规则并合理控制抓取频率。
4、道德责任:作为技术使用者,我们需要对自己的行为负责并承担相应的道德责任,在使用网络爬虫技术时,应尊重他人的权益和利益,避免对他人造成不必要的困扰或损失。
五、未来展望与总结
随着大数据和人工智能技术的不断发展,网络爬虫技术在未来将会发挥更加重要的作用,在享受其带来的便利和效益的同时,我们也应时刻关注其可能带来的法律和伦理问题,通过制定合理的法律法规和道德规范以及加强技术监管和自律意识等措施来确保网络爬虫技术的健康发展并造福于社会。
“蜘蛛池程下载”作为网络爬虫技术的一个重要概念和实践方法具有广泛的应用前景和挑战性,只有在使用中遵循法律法规和道德规范并注重技术创新与安全保障才能充分发挥其潜力并推动相关领域的持续发展。